PACKAGING DEVICE

A packaging device packages a display device. The packaging device includes frames sequentially connected end to end and arranged into a ring, the frames are made of a material having supporting strength, the frames are respectively provided with accommodation recesses therein, the packaging device further comprises an elastic cushion attached to an inner wall of the accommodation recess, and edges of the display device respectively fasten the accommodation recesses and touch the cushion. The packaging device reduces the packaging volume of the display device and prevents the packaged display device from being deformed or breaking into fragments.

BACKGROUND

Presently, the packaging material is mainly made of expanded polystyrene (EPS) or expandable polyethylene (EPE) having a large volume and occupying many spaces. Using the material is a waste and the material is inconveniently transported.

Besides, the existing display device has narrower bezels and a thinner backplane. The backplane even becomes a part of a back case of a machine. When the packaging device made of EPS or EPE packages the display device, the panel of the display device is deformed or the panel jumps from the front frame to break into fragments owning to softer EPS or EPE.

Thus, the conventional technology needs to be improved.

Refer to FIG. 1 and FIG. 2. According to an embodiment, the present disclosure provides a packaging device 100 that packages a display device. The packaging device 100 comprises frames sequentially connected end to end and arranged into a ring, the frames are made of a material having supporting strength, the frames are respectively provided with accommodation recesses therein, the packaging device further comprises an elastic cushion 50 attached to an inner wall of the accommodation recess, and edges of the display device respectively fasten the accommodation recesses and touch the elastic cushion 50.

Specifically, the packaging device further comprises a first frame 10, a second frame 20, a third frame 30, and a fourth frame 40 sequentially connected end to end and respectively provided with a first accommodation recess, a second accommodation recess, a third accommodation recess, and a fourth accommodation recess therein. The packaging device further comprises the elastic cushion 50, which is at least attached to an inner wall of one of the first accommodation recess, the second accommodation recess, the third accommodation recess, and the fourth accommodation recess, and the four edges of the display device respectively fasten the first accommodation recess, the second accommodation recess, the third accommodation recess, and the fourth accommodation recess and touch the elastic cushion. In the embodiment of the present disclosure, the frames of the packaging device 100 are made of a material having supporting strength, such as cardboard. The cardboard can support the panel of the display device to protect the panel from being deformed. Besides, the elastic cushion in the recess has the good elasticity and cushion function. The elastic cushion prevents the panel of the display device in the frames from being broken or scratched.

Specifically, a cross-sectional area of each of the first frame 10, the second frame 20, the third frame 30, and the fourth frame 40 has a U-shaped structure. When in use, the first frame 10 with the recess provided with the elastic cushion 50 therein, the second frame 20, the third frame 30, and the fourth frame 40 respectively fasten the four edges of the display device. When the display device collides, the elastic cushion 50 attached to the inner wall of the recess will be deformed to better protect the display device. In addition, the elastic cushion 50 is accommodated in the accommodation recess. Compared with the existing packaging device 100 is mainly made of an elastic material, the present disclosure reduces the usage of more elastic materials, thereby decreasing the volume of the packaging device 100. When the packaging device 100 is placed in a packaging box, the packaging device 100 occupies a small space to conveniently be transported.

On top of that, the shapes and the number of the frames are adaptable according to the different shape of the display device: when the display device has a shape of a pentagon, the packaging device 100 further comprises a fifth frame, the first frame 10, the second frame 20, the third frame 30, the fourth frame 40, and the fifth frame are sequentially connected end to end, and the fifth frame is made of paper with supporting strength; when the display device has a shape of a hexagon, the packaging device 100 further comprises a sixth frame, and the first frame 10, the second frame 20, the third frame 30, the fourth frame 40, the fifth frame, and the sixth frame are sequentially connected end to end; . . . ; when the edge of the display device has a shape of a curve such as a circle, the first frame 10 also has a shape of a curve. The first frame 10 connects and fastens the outer perimeter of the display device to protect the display device. Certainly, each of the first frame 10, the second frame 20, the third frame 30, and the fourth frame 40 has a shape of a curve. The first frame 10, the second frame 20, the third frame 30, and the fourth frame 40 connect and fasten the outer perimeter of the display device to protect the display device.

Preferably, the first frame 10, the second frame 20, the third frame 30, and the fourth frame 40 are made of paper with supporting strength. That is to say, the first frame 10, the second frame 20, the third frame 30, and the fourth frame 40 are harder, thereby preventing the panel of the display device from jumping from the front frame to break into fragments.

Furthermore, the elastic cushion 50 may be made of expandable polyethylene (EPE), such that the elastic cushion 50 has the better cushion effect.

In an embodiment of the packaging device 100, a cross-sectional area of the elastic cushion 50 has a U-shaped structure. Thus, the elastic cushion 50 is better attached to the inner wall of the recess to achieve the better cushion effect.

In another embodiment of the packaging device 100, a cross-sectional area of the elastic cushion 50 has a V-shaped structure. When the display device vibrates or collides, the elastic cushion 50 will be deformed to press the frame, such that the elastic cushion 50 is combined with the frame more stably.

Preferably, the packaging device 100 further comprises connection members. Each of the connection members is connected with ends of the two neighboring frames, such that the structure of the packaging device 100 is more stable to achieve the better cushion effect and prevent the panel of the display device from being deformed or jumping from the front frame to break into fragments. Furthermore, the connection members may be fasteners or fastening portions.
